

SPREADING HOPE BEYOND THE WALLS OF THE CHURCH
Season of Hope is an opportunity for you to partner with Hope Church in spreading HOPE during the holiday months of November and December. Our mission is to help individuals see beyond their current circumstances and feel the love of Jesus in a tangible way as we encourage, give and meet practical needs.
#THANKSWEEK
Throughout the week of November 5th-12th, we will focus on appreciating city leaders (police department, firefighters, school teachers, medical workers, etc.) with handwritten cards and small gifts to say how thankful we are for their commitment to serve our city.

GIFTS FOR THE CITY
November 13 – December 1, Christmas shop for Organizations who take care of families who cannot afford the extra cost of purchasing gifts. Hope Church has partnered with two local nonprofits to help identify needs in our city; you will find their Amazon registry below. If you purchase something from one of these registries, gifts will be sent directly to the agency or to Hope Church for distribution.


ELEVATE LIVES
Elevate Lives provides gifts to families in their housing assistance and discipleship program who are at or below the poverty level. > Click to learn about Elevate Lives.


DOGWOOD RANCH
Dogwood Ranch provides Christmas stockings to foster youth in their program. > Learn More About Dogwood Ranch
